Questions without Notice
Superannuation
3:11 pm
Jane Hume (Victoria, Liberal Party) Share this | Hansard source
Minister, the superannuation performance test does not stop superannuation funds from investing in any asset so long as the investment stacks up financially, and you know this. It only prevents super from becoming a vehicle for a political agenda. Minister, if Labor's political priorities are such good investments, why are super funds not investing in them already? Isn't it because Labor's priority projects are, in the opinion of the investment professionals, not in members' best financial interests?
